1С:Предприятие - одна из самых популярных программных платформ, которую используют предприятия различных отраслей для автоматизации своих бизнес-процессов. Каждому объекту в системе присваивается уникальный идентификатор (УИД), который позволяет однозначно идентифицировать его в базе данных.
Иногда бывает необходимость изменить УИД объекта в 1С, например, если возникла ошибка при его создании или нужно избежать конфликта с другим объектом. В этой статье мы рассмотрим простой гайд о том, как изменить УИД объекта в 1С.
Для начала необходимо открыть форму объекта, у которого нужно изменить УИД. Для этого выберите соответствующий элемент в иерархии объектов базы данных или воспользуйтесь поиском. Далее, нужно перейти на вкладку "Свойства" и найти поле "Уникальный идентификатор".
Чтобы изменить УИД объекта, достаточно просто очистить поле "Уникальный идентификатор" и ввести новое значение. Обратите внимание, что новое значение должно быть уникальным в рамках базы данных. Для этого можно воспользоваться генерацией УИД по определенному шаблону или вручную ввести уникальное значение.
После внесения изменений сохраните объект. При этом система автоматически присвоит новый УИД объекту и сохранит его в базе данных. Теперь Вы можете быть уверены, что объект в 1С имеет корректный и уникальный идентификатор.
Таким образом, изменить УИД объекта в 1С достаточно просто и не требует особых навыков программирования. Важно помнить о том, что изменение УИД может повлиять на работу системы и связанных объектов, поэтому рекомендуется быть внимательным и осторожным при выполнении данной операции.
Изменение УИД в 1С: простой гайд
Уникальный идентификатор (УИД) в 1С представляет собой уникальное значение, которое присваивается каждому объекту в базе данных. В некоторых случаях может возникнуть необходимость изменить УИД объекта, например, при объединении баз данных или при редактировании отчетных форм.
Для изменения УИД в 1С необходимо выполнить следующие шаги:
Шаг | Описание |
---|---|
1 | Открыть форму объекта, у которого требуется изменить УИД. |
2 | Перейти в режим редактирования объекта. |
3 | В поле УИД ввести новое значение. При этом следует убедиться, что новое значение является уникальным и не будет повторяться среди других объектов базы данных. |
4 | Сохранить изменения объекта. |
После выполнения этих шагов УИД объекта будет изменен на новое значение. Важно учесть, что изменение УИД может повлиять на работу связанных с объектом процессов и операций. Поэтому перед изменением УИД рекомендуется проконсультироваться с администратором 1С или разработчиком прикладного решения.
Запомните, что изменение УИД в 1С является специфичной операцией и требует осторожности. Лучше сделать резервную копию базы данных перед выполнением данного действия.
Что такое УИД и как он работает
УИД состоит из комбинации символов и/или цифр, которая представляет собой уникальную последовательность. Он может быть автоматически сгенерирован программой или задан пользователем.
УИД обычно используется для различных целей, включая идентификацию записей в базе данных, создание уникальных идентификаторов для объектов и документов, обеспечение уникальности данных и поддержку отслеживания изменений.
При создании УИД важно обеспечить его уникальность, чтобы избежать возможных ошибок и конфликтов в системе. Для этого часто используются специальные алгоритмы и методы, которые гарантируют уникальность генерируемых кодов.
УИД имеет широкое применение в программировании и информационных системах, включая разработку программного обеспечения, управление базами данных, системы учета и многое другое. Он помогает упростить и оптимизировать работу с данными и объектами, обеспечивая уникальность и идентификацию.
Почему может возникнуть необходимость в изменении УИД
Однако, вполне могут возникнуть ситуации, когда вам понадобится изменить УИД объекта. Например, при миграции базы данных из одной системы 1С в другую, при интеграции данных из внешних источников или при идентификации дублей объектов.
Ниже приведены основные причины, по которым может возникнуть необходимость в изменении УИД:
- Миграция данных: При переносе данных из одной базы данных 1С в другую, может потребоваться изменение УИД, чтобы избежать конфликтов при слиянии информации.
- Интеграция данных: При интеграции данных из внешних источников, может потребоваться изменение УИД для уникальной идентификации объектов в системе.
- Устранение дублей: При выявлении дублей объектов в системе, может быть необходимо изменить УИД, чтобы установить правильную связь между данными.
- Анализ и тестирование: В рамках анализа или тестирования системы, может потребоваться создание и изменение объектов с определенными УИД для проверки определенных сценариев работы.
Независимо от причины, перед изменением УИД необходимо тщательно продумать и протестировать все последствия, так как это может повлиять на работу системы и корректность связей между объектами.
Шаг 1: Создание резервной копии базы данных
Прежде чем вносить изменения в УИД (уникальный идентификатор) в программе 1С, необходимо создать резервную копию базы данных. Резервная копия позволит сохранить актуальные данные и вернуться к ним в случае возникновения проблем.
Для создания резервной копии базы данных в программе 1С следуйте следующим шагам:
- Откройте программу 1С и выберите нужную базу данных.
- В меню программы выберите пункт "Файл" и затем "Резервное копирование".
- Выберите место для сохранения резервной копии и укажите ее название.
- Нажмите кнопку "Создать", чтобы начать процесс создания резервной копии.
После завершения процесса создания резервной копии вы можете приступить к изменению УИД в программе 1С, имея уверенность в сохранности актуальных данных.
Шаг 2: Отключение всех пользователей от базы данных
Прежде чем изменить УИД (Уникальный идентификатор) в 1С, необходимо отключить всех пользователей от базы данных. Это важный шаг, так как изменение УИД может вызвать ошибки и проблемы в работе системы, если к базе данных подключены активные пользователи.
Для отключения пользователей от базы данных выполните следующие действия:
- Перейдите в режим администратора 1С, откройте программу "Администрирование 1С" или "Конфигуратор 1С".
- Выберите нужную базу данных, в которой требуется изменить УИД.
- В меню выберите пункт "Инструменты" и перейдите в раздел "Мониторинг блокировок".
- С помощью инструмента "Мониторинг блокировок" проверьте, что все пользователи отключены от базы данных.
- Если в списке отображаются активные пользователи, выберите каждого пользователя и выполните команду "Отключить". Проверьте, что в списке больше не осталось активных пользователей.
- После отключения всех пользователей можно приступить к изменению УИД в 1С.
Отключение пользователей от базы данных обеспечивает безопасность и предотвращает возникновение ошибок при изменении УИД. Помните, что перед выполнением любых действий с базой данных важно создать резервную копию данных.
Шаг 3: Изменение УИД
Для изменения УИД в 1С необходимо выполнить следующие действия:
- Откройте конфигуратор 1С:Предприятие и выберите нужную базу данных.
- В левой части окна найдите нужный объект, в котором вы хотите изменить УИД.
- Кликните правой кнопкой мыши на объекте и выберите пункт "Свойства".
- В открывшемся окне перейдите на вкладку "Общие" и найдите поле "УИД".
- Измените значение поля "УИД" на новое значение.
- Сохраните изменения, нажав кнопку "ОК".
- Закройте конфигуратор 1С:Предприятие.
После выполнения этих действий УИД объекта изменится на новое значение. Важно помнить, что изменение УИД может повлиять на работу системы, поэтому рекомендуется делать его изменение только в случае необходимости и подробно ознакомиться с документацией 1С.
Шаг 4: Проверка базы данных на наличие ошибок
После изменения УИД необходимо проверить базу данных на наличие возможных ошибок и проблем.
Для этого можно воспользоваться встроенной функцией в 1С - "ПроверитьБазуДанных()". Эта функция позволяет выявить различные типы ошибок, такие как, к примеру, неправильные ссылки между объектами или поврежденные данные.
Для запуска функции "ПроверитьБазуДанных()" необходимо выбрать базу данных в панели "Навигатор" и в контекстном меню выбрать пункт "Проверка базы данных".
После запуска функции может потребоваться некоторое время для ее выполнения, особенно если база данных большая. По завершении проверки функция выведет отчет о найденных ошибках и предложит варианты их исправления.
Если были найдены ошибки, необходимо внимательно изучить отчет и принять меры по их устранению. Обычно варианты исправления будут предложены в самом отчете или требуется применить специфические действия, зависящие от конкретной ошибки.
Проверка базы данных на наличие ошибок является критическим шагом, поскольку ошибки в базе данных могут привести к непредсказуемым проблемам и потере ценной информации.
Поэтому необходимо выполнить этот шаг тщательно и принять все необходимые меры для исправления найденных ошибок.
Шаг 5: Подключение пользователей к базе данных
После создания новой базы данных в программе 1С необходимо подключить пользователей к этой базе. Для этого выполните следующие действия:
- Откройте программу 1С и выберите созданную базу данных.
- Перейдите в меню "Настройка" и выберите пункт "Подключение к базе данных".
- В открывшемся окне введите учетные данные пользователя, которого необходимо подключить.
- Нажмите кнопку "Подключиться", чтобы завершить процесс подключения.
В результате выбранный пользователь будет успешно подключен к базе данных и сможет начать работу в системе.
Важные моменты и рекомендации
При изменении УИД (уникального идентификатора) в 1С необходимо учитывать ряд важных моментов. Ниже приведены рекомендации, которые помогут вам успешно выполнить данную операцию:
1. Создайте резервную копию | Перед началом процедуры изменения УИД рекомендуется создать резервную копию базы данных. В случае возникновения проблем или ошибок вы сможете восстановить исходное состояние системы. |
2. Найдите все зависимости | Перед изменением УИД необходимо убедиться, что вы рассмотрели все возможные зависимости существующего идентификатора. Это могут быть ссылки на записи в других таблицах, внешние ключи или другие элементы, которые могут быть связаны с данным УИД. Обратите особое внимание на возможные последствия изменения. |
3. Используйте специальные инструменты | Современные версии 1С предоставляют специальные инструменты для изменения УИД. Необходимо использовать данные инструменты, чтобы избежать ошибок и проблем при изменении идентификатора. |
4. Проведите тестирование | После выполнения изменения УИД важно провести тестирование системы. Убедитесь, что все функции и процедуры работают корректно, и что изменение УИД не повлияло на работу системы. |
5. Документируйте изменения | При выполнении изменения УИД рекомендуется документировать все процессы и проведенные действия. Это поможет вам лучше понять, какие изменения были внесены и что нужно сделать в случае проблем или ошибок в будущем. |
Следуя данным рекомендациям, вы сможете безопасно и успешно изменить УИД в 1С. Важно помнить, что изменение идентификатора может повлиять на работу системы, поэтому необходимо проявить особую осторожность и внимание при выполнении такой операции.